What Is the Film Six Weeks Filmmaking Process?

The film six-week process divides pre-production, shooting, and post-production into six distinct yet interconnected weeks. Unlike traditional methods that drag over months, this structured approach compresses timelines while preserving artistic integrity. Each week targets a specific goal: from defining vision to final delivery. This clarity reduces decision fatigue and improves focus, aligning with modern 2025 trends in agile content creation.

Week 1–2: Pre-Production & Concept Clarity

Laying a strong foundation is critical. During weeks one and two, filmmakers finalize the script, storyboard key scenes, and assemble a lean but skilled team. Tools like Trello or Notion help organize tasks and timelines, promoting transparency and accountability. Budget planning and location scouting should be completed early to avoid costly delays. Week 3–4: Intensive Shooting with Purpose

With pre-production complete, week three and four focus on high-efficiency filming. Shoot in blocks, prioritizing critical scenes and maintaining strict shot lists to minimize downtime. Using natural light and minimal equipment optimizes speed without sacrificing visual quality. On-set communication and clear roles reduce confusion, maintaining creative momentum. Week 5–6: Post-Production & Refinement

The final stretch involves editing, sound design, color grading, and final reviews. Assign dedicated editors early and use cloud-based collaboration platforms for real-time feedback. Test screenings with target audiences provide valuable insights before the public release.
